that's more to do with the vast quantities of sprites and masked middle textures on display at once. lots of both do not interact well, as, to clip a sprite R_DrawSprite loops over the entire list of masked textures. looping over tens of thousands of masked textures for each one of hundreds of sprites is punitive. there is sure to be some improvement that could be done here...

it's only yellow-locked on the inside. you can push on it from outside to go in, but if the door shuts behind you afterwards, you can't get back out without the key.

before anyone else says it, yes of course they can updated in future threads. next thread will change all op links to warosu. but archives of previous threads are all full of broken links.

>> No.2724665

>>2724634
>>2724639

>> No.2728604

>>2728581
>>2728569
Is switching weapons with the mousewheel fucked? It can switch to the next weapon no problem, but it can't switch to the previous weapon

>> No.2728616

>>2728604
It should work fine for the main games, but some maps and mods will use the impulse command for that for something else.

MWHEELUP is next weapon for me, which is impulse 10. MWHEELDOWN is the previous weapon, which I bound to impulse 12, which is the usual command.

Random lurker here. In the hopes that someone may find it useful, at least as a basis, I have a bash alias I use for upgrading the git versions of {g}zdoom, assuming the pre-reqs are already met and fmodex is installed (I assume code tags don't work on /vr/):

alias zupgrade='cd /home/anon/Downloads/Source/ZDoomGit/ && git pull && mkdir release ; cd release && rm -rf * && cmake -DCMAKE_BUILD_TYPE=RelWithDebInfo DFMOD_LIBRARY=/usr/local/lib/libfmodex64-4.28.07.so .. && make -j 9 && cd ../../GZDoomGit/ && git pull && mkdir release ; cd release && rm -rf * && cmake DCMAKE_BUILD_TYPE=RelWithDebInfo -DFMOD_LIBRARY=/usr/local/lib/libfmodex64-4.28.07.so -DNO_OPENAL=ON .. && make -j 9 && notify-send ZUpgrade "(G)ZDoom git updates complete"'

My version of libfmodex is probably old as shit, but I generally don't bother upgrading it until it breaks. In the above example with GZDoom, I have OpenAL disabled in favour of FMOD, if it's not obvious. -O3 causes strange behaviours in very specific instances; I started using RelWithDebInfo after a WAD specifically crashed on -O3 and never on any other setting, since RelWithDebInfo uses -O2. Regarding "make -j", the general rule of thumb is usually "number of cores + 1", so adjust that and the paths as necessary.
